Best way to grow your Honey Garlic Chicken

This recipe focuses on "growing" your understanding and skills in preparing delicious Honey Garlic Chicken, leading to consistently excellent results.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ings 4 people
Calories 450 kcal

Equipment

  • Large Skillet or Wok
  • Mixing Bowls
  • Whisk

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 1.5 lbs chicken thighs boneless, skinless
  • 0.5 cup honey
  • 0.25 cup soy sauce
  • 4 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tbsp rice vinegar
  • 1 tsp sesame oil
  • 1 tbsp cornstarch
  • 2 tbsp water
  • salt to taste
  • black pepper to taste

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Cut the chicken thighs into 1-inch pieces and season them with salt and pepper.
  • In a bowl, whisk together hon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, rice vinegar, and sesame oil to create the sauce.
  • In a separate small bowl, combine cornstarch and water to make a slurry; set aside.

Cooking

  • Heat a large skillet or wok over medium-high heat with a tablespoon of oil.
  • Add the chicken pieces and cook until browned on all sides and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es.
  • Pour the prepared honey garlic sauce over the cooked chicken.
  • Bring the sauce to a simmer and then stir in the cornstarch slurry.
  • Cook for another 1-2 minutes, stirring constantly, until the sauce thickens and coats the chicken.

Serving

  • Serve the Honey Garlic Chicken immediately over rice or noodles, garnished with sesame seeds and chopped green onions if desired.

Notes

For extra flavor, marinate the chicken in a little soy sauce and garlic for 30 minutes before cooking. Adjust the amount of honey and garlic to your personal taste preference.
